Pioneer PL-8 with speed stability problems

bratschist

New Member
Good evening, everyone! I've been going down the forums, Google, and YouTube rabbit holes looking for an explanation of what could be ailing my PL-8.

Symptoms:
Quartz light seems to be slightly unstable (flickers)
Seems to intermittently lose speed stability
More occasionally, spins down completely to zero RPM (quartz light turns off)
Sounds like there is a quiet ticking noise coming from spindle/motor area

Ideas:
Perhaps it's a speed switch oxidation problem? (lots of references for this online, Deoxit on its way)
Maybe it's a lubrication issue? (Sewing machine oil on its way)
Ugh- Hopefully it's not an IC or motor failure developing?

Based on your description of the issue the most likely cause is the speed switch oxidation that you alluded to. The PL-8 is kind of a 'twener' - a little more than a PL-7 but not quite a PL-9. The guide will get you where you need to go from a disassembly and reassembly perspective.
